引言
VBA(Visual Basic for Applications)是一种基于Visual Basic的编程语言,广泛应用于Microsoft Office软件中,如Excel、Word、PowerPoint等。在安徽高中会考中,VBA编程已成为一门重要的技能。本文将详细解析VBA编程在安徽高中会考中的重要性、必备技能以及面临的挑战。
VBA编程在安徽高中会考中的重要性
1. 提高数据处理能力
VBA编程可以帮助学生高效处理大量数据,提高数据处理能力。在会考中,许多科目都需要处理和分析数据,掌握VBA编程将有助于学生在有限的时间内完成更多任务。
2. 培养逻辑思维能力
VBA编程需要学生具备良好的逻辑思维能力,这对于培养学生的综合素质具有重要意义。在会考中,逻辑思维能力是评价学生综合素质的重要指标。
3. 增强实践操作能力
VBA编程要求学生在实际操作中解决问题,这有助于提高学生的实践操作能力。在会考中,实践操作能力是评价学生综合素质的重要方面。
VBA编程必备技能
1. VBA基础语法
掌握VBA基础语法是学习VBA编程的前提。学生需要熟悉变量、常量、运算符、数据类型、控制结构等基本概念。
2. VBA编程环境
熟悉VBA编程环境,包括VBA编辑器、VBA项目、VBA模块等,有助于提高编程效率。
3. VBA函数和对象
掌握VBA函数和对象是VBA编程的核心。学生需要熟悉Excel对象模型,包括工作表、工作簿、单元格等,以及常用函数的使用。
4. VBA错误处理
了解VBA错误处理机制,能够帮助学生更好地解决编程过程中遇到的问题。
VBA编程挑战解析
1. 编程思维培养
VBA编程需要学生具备良好的编程思维,这对于初学者来说是一个挑战。学生需要通过大量练习,逐步提高编程思维能力。
2. 代码调试
VBA编程过程中,代码调试是必不可少的环节。学生需要掌握调试技巧,提高代码质量。
3. 性能优化
在VBA编程中,性能优化是一个重要环节。学生需要学会分析代码性能,提高程序执行效率。
实例分析
以下是一个简单的VBA示例,用于计算Excel表格中所有单元格的和:
Sub 计算和()
Dim 总和 As Double
Dim 单元格 As Range
Dim 工作表 As Worksheet
Set 工作表 = ThisWorkbook.Sheets("Sheet1")
总和 = 0
For Each 单元格 In 工作表.UsedRange
总和 = 总和 + 单元格.Value
Next 单元格
MsgBox "所有单元格的和为:" & 总和
End Sub
在上面的代码中,我们首先定义了一个变量总和来存储所有单元格的和。然后,通过遍历工作表中的所有使用过的单元格,将单元格的值累加到总和变量中。最后,使用MsgBox函数显示计算结果。
总结
VBA编程在安徽高中会考中具有重要地位,掌握VBA编程技能对于提高学生的综合素质具有重要意义。本文详细解析了VBA编程在会考中的重要性、必备技能以及面临的挑战,并提供了实例分析,希望对考生有所帮助。
